Marc-Andre ter Stegen upset after Germany snub

The final 23 players were announced after Die Mannschaft suffered a humiliating 5-3 defeat at the hands of Switzerland in an international friendly on Saturday in Basel. Eren Derdiyok scored a superb hat-trick to give the home
side the victory.
Stegen claimed that he is very disappointed as he wanted to represent the country in such an important tournament. He admitted that the loss against the Swiss side definitely played a major part in the decision and stated that
his side was way below par in the game.
The shot stopper had a sensational season with Borussia Monchengladbach and was one of the side’s best players. He is widely being touted as the next http://www.senore.com/Football-soccer/Manuel-Neuer-c23424 and led his side to the UEFA Champions League after finishing the
previous campaign in 16th place.  
“Of course I am disappointed. Nevertheless, these days with the national team were an interesting experience for me,” he was quoted as saying in an interview.
The glovesman had a horrible debut against Switzerland as he conceded five times throughout the course of the game. The Monchengladbach man was responsible for two of the goals and clearly looked out of sorts between the sticks.
Ter Stegen is confident that he will get his chances for the national side and regarded the debut as the next step in his career.  
“Despite the defeat to http://www.senore.com/Football-soccer/Switzerland-c3016, my international debut was an important step in my career and I hope that I will get another chance again soon. I would like to wish the team much success at the European Championships,” he concluded.
The 20-year old is a product of Borussia Monchengladbach’s youth system and played his maiden Bundesliga campaign last term.
